Greetings, servant of the Imperium!

I am most pleased you decided to have a look at my new Chaos Marines. Well, they're not THAT new, built and painted them about a month ago.

I'll base them as soon as I've completed the squad (10 men), GW basic basing stuff.

 

Tried to do some OSL and weathering/combat damage. Hope you like 'em.

 

So far, the warband does not have a name. I want them to be an Iron Warriors successor, excelling in trench combat and war of attrition, so perhaps I'll incorporate some of these characteristics. Tau are supposed to be their sworn enemies - or perhaps their secret intention is to kill the Emperor and then witness his rebirth as the Starchild, even if that means their destruction and eternal damnation (which is still better than facing a phony bureaucratic pseudo-dictatorship)

I will neither field daemons nor daemon weapons, instead, my men will use archaic weaponry and put trust and faith in their bolters.
